Summary:PROBLEM TO BE SOLVED: To optimize the circuit constant of an excitation circuit in accordance with the state of a discharge lamp. SOLUTION: The excitation circuit 31 performs discharge lamp excitation for the excitation of atoms. An activation voltage monitor part 32a monitors an activation voltage of the excitation circuit 31 and generates voltage monitor signals. A light quantity monitor part 32b monitors a light quantity before lighting the discharge lamp Lp and at the time of holding lighting from resonance signals and generates light quantity monitor signals. A bias voltage selection part 32c selects a bias voltage on the basis of the voltage monitor signals and the light quantity monitor signals and applies the selected bias voltage to the excitation circuit 31.
